QUOTE(ron4 @ Jun 8 2008, 09:08 PM)
My situation is like this, i just bought a new HDMI Dvd player (Toshiba) and it came with free hdmi cable (cheap one), when i try to play movie (Dvd9) with my lcd tv (Sony Bravia) using both 1080i and 720P, i quite disappointed with the picture quality (distortion and a bit blur).
But then i changed the cable to Composite S-Video Cable (Yellow, red, white) instead of Hdmi cable, walla the picture quality is quite good now, without distortion and more sharpness compare when using with the cheap hdmi cable. How in the hell the old generation cable like composite cable can produce better picture quality than hdmi cable. It just make no sense to me, but then i think the cause maybe from the cheap hdmi cable that came free with my dvd player.

After this i think i want to try use it with the expensive hdmi cable like monster or gold plated hdmi cable. Is it true picture quality can be better if i use the gold plated one?
*
Bro,you need to do some adjustment on yr Sony lcd tv and Toshiba HDMI dvd player.Likewise i was tested Pioneer DV696AV HDMI Dvd player at the shop.But before this,i was previously own Pioneer DV655A and tested with Sharp lcd tv.At 1st i hook up my DV655A with component cbl then switch to progresive scan and i notice there are still noise at background of the pics which i was also dissapointed.Then later i brought the same disc(Transformer,D9) to the shop to test Pioneer DV696AV with HDMI connection with Sharp lcd tv,then i was also shock observe there are still noise at background pics.And then the shop fellow did some adjustment on DV696AV setting,then WOW!!.The pics quality are really superb,even also with component connection but i notice that with component cbl hook up are more brighter and HDMI connection are darker which we're totally different between analog and digital connection.My suggestion is you may need to adjust both to get best pics quality.Hope this will help you.
